Abstract
The invention discloses a kind of highly effective coagulation soil stirring equipment, including water tank and carrier, the side of the carrier inner tip is provided with water tank, and the opposite side of carrier inner tip is provided with dose rock material room, the both sides on the dose rock material chamber interior top are all provided with building stones tank, and the bottom of dose rock material chamber interior is provided with first pressure sensor, stirring can body is installed on carrier below the dose rock material room, the carrier inner bottom is provided with quantitative powder room close to the side of dose rock material room, and the bottom of quantitative powder chamber interior is provided with second pressure sensor, the carrier is provided with control panel close to the side of quantitative powder room.The present invention can accurately control the amount that concrete respectively matches, and improve the total quality of concrete.

During the specifically used mixing plant, need to calculate the amount of corresponding building stones, powder and water body according to proportioning, then
Switch on power, controlled by the first pressure sensor 12 in dose rock material room 10 come accurate into building stones in stirring can body 7
Amount, then controlled by the second pressure sensor 17 in quantitative powder room 18 come accurate into powder in stirring can body 7
Amount, meanwhile, spiral conveying pipeline 16 and servomotor 15, control powder Automatic Conveying enter to stir can body 7;According to water tank 3
The graduation mark that outer wall is set, accurate control enter the amount of water body in stirring can body 7.The proportional quantity of three adds agitator tank master
After in body 7, start motor 1, drive agitating shaft 14 to rotate, it is real so as to drive the rotation for the stirring flabellum 5 installed on agitating shaft 14
The cutting teeth 25 set on flabellum 5 is stirred now to the function that is stirred of concrete, during stirring, can be in passing to larger coagulation
Soil block is cut, and improves the last finished product effect of concrete;Meanwhile the heating element heater 24 set on flabellum 5 is stirred, to coagulation
Soil is heated, and is avoided concrete coagulation too fast and is caused to stir uneven.Finally, stirring is observed by observation window 20 to complete
Afterwards, you can the finished product being stirred by discharging opening 9, while second vibrating motor 19 of installation persistently shakes in discharging opening 9
Dynamic, the concrete for avoiding being stirred blocks discharging opening 9 when going out to stir can body 7, influences the normal use of equipment, at the same time
The sponge noise reduction layer 22 of the inner side of stirring can body 7 and the bloop of Qi Nei settings are arranged on when the equipment works so that it can
Greatly to weaken noise pollution, interference caused by noise is possible to staff when having evaded work.
